Semi Ajayi put Hull City ahead of Manchester United just 17 minutes into the opening day of the 2026-27 Premier League season. The center-back’s strike at MKM Stadium sent the home crowd into delirium, and for good reason: this was Hull’s first top-flight match in nearly a decade.

The Saturday lunchtime kickoff, set for 12:30 BST, was supposed to be a gentle reintroduction for the newly promoted side against one of English football’s biggest clubs.

A return nine years in the making

Hull City were relegated from the Premier League back in 2017. The last time these two sides met was a 0-0 draw in February of that year.

The road back to the top division culminated on May 23, 2026, when Hull beat Middlesbrough in the Championship play-off final. Ajayi, who arrived at Hull on a free transfer from West Bromwich Albion in June 2025 on a two-year deal, has quickly become one of the club’s most important players.
